Telegram Messenger Overview
Telegram Messenger is an instant messaging application that revolutionizes the way we communicate through its unique features and user-friendly interface. Created by Russian programmer Pavel Durov, Telegram was launched in August 2013.

File Sharing
In addition to text-based conversations, Telegram allows users to share files up to 2 GB in size. This capability enables collaboration within groups and teams, facilitating the exchange of documents, images, videos, and other multimedia content securely.
Voice & Video Calls
With its built-in video chat function, Telegram provides a seamless experience for real-time communication. The app supports both one-on-one and group voice calls, allowing users to stay connected no matter where they are located around the world.
Group Chats
Groups are another essential feature of Telegram. They enable users to maintain connections with larger communities or collaborate on projects. Groups can be set up to include specific roles and permissions, making it easier for team members to manage their interactions effectively.
Customization Options
Users have extensive customization options to tailor their experience. From personalizing the appearance of their profile to choosing themes and skins, Telegram offers flexibility to fit individual preferences and enhance the overall usability of the app.
Privacy Settings
Telegram places a high priority on privacy and offers various privacy settings tailored to different needs. These settings allow users to control who can see their contact list, messages, and location information, ensuring maximum protection for sensitive information.
